What is a simulation manager?

Simulation Managers are professionals responsible for overseeing the planning, development, implementation, and evaluation of simulation-based training and educational programs. They often work in fields such as healthcare, aviation, or engineering, managing simulation labs, coordinating scenarios, and ensuring equipment and technology are maintained. Their duties include supervising staff, developing curricula, and ensuring that simulation activities meet organizational and accreditation standards. Simulation Managers play a key role in enhancing training outcomes by providing realistic and effective learning experiences.

What are the key skills and qualifications needed to thrive as a simulation manager, and why are they important?

To thrive as a Simulation Manager, you need expertise in simulation-based training, project management, and a relevant degree such as in healthcare, engineering, or education. Familiarity with simulation software (e.g., Laerdal, CAE), audiovisual systems, and potentially certifications like Certified Healthcare Simulation Educator (CHSE) is important. Strong leadership, problem-solving, and communication skills help in coordinating teams and delivering effective training experiences. These skills ensure the successful implementation and management of simulation programs that enhance learning outcomes and operational efficiency.

How does a simulation manager typically collaborate with cross-functional teams in a project environment?

Simulation Managers often work closely with engineering, design, and project management teams to ensure that simulation models accurately reflect real-world scenarios. They facilitate regular meetings to gather requirements, validate data inputs, and communicate simulation results to stakeholders. Effective collaboration involves translating technical findings into actionable insights for non-technical team members, helping guide decision-making throughout the project lifecycle. This role requires strong communication skills and a proactive approach to ensure alignment across all involved departments.
